2026年AI驱动开发与测试全指南:从低代码自动化到精准提示词工程
2026年AI驱动开发与测试全指南:从低代码自动化到精准提示词工程
站在2026年的时间节点,软件开发与质量保证(QA)的边界正在模糊。传统依赖复杂脚本的开发模式正被“AI原生”和“上下文驱动”的新范式所取代。本文将结合最新的行业洞察,为您深度解析如何利用AI工具和提示词工程实现10倍速的研发效能提升。

一、 低代码测试自动化的进化:迈向AI原生
低代码测试自动化的初衷是民主化测试过程,让不具备编程背景的团队成员也能创建自动化脚本。然而,到2026年,市场已经从“低代码”转向了“AI原生”。
1. 领跑者:Virtuoso QA
Virtuoso QA 代表了从低代码到 AI 原生的飞跃。它不再依赖拖拽组件,而是通过自然语言编程(NLP)让业务分析师和手动测试员直接用英文编写测试方案。
- 95% 自愈能力:当应用 UI 发生变化(如按钮移动、ID变更)时,AI 通过语义识别和上下文分析自动调整测试,减少了 88% 的维护工作。
- StepIQ 自动生成:系统能够自动分析应用工作流,识别边界情况,生成完整的测试套件。
2. 传统巨头的革新
- Katalon Studio:通过 TrueTest 功能学习生产环境的真实用户行为,自动填补测试覆盖漏洞。
- Mabl:深耕 DevOps 生态,将 UI、API 和性能测试集成在统一的 AI 驱动平台中。
- testRigor:通过人类模拟器(Human Emulator)跨越 Web、移动和桌面端,实现端到端的业务流程校验。

二、 幕后功臣:揭秘 AI 代理的上下文工程
为什么像 Claude Code 这样的 AI 代理能写出如此精准的代码?答案在于极其复杂的系统提示词(System Prompt)构建。
根据对 Claude Code 泄露源码的分析,其系统提示词并非静态字符串,而是根据环境动态组装的复杂上下文:
- 角色与规则定义:明确代理的交互风格,设定“少说废话、直接解决问题”的基调。
- 工具使用策略:动态决定何时调用 Read、Edit、Grep 等专用工具,而非盲目运行 Shell 命令。
- 环境感知:注入当前 Git 状态、操作系统版本、甚至工作目录结构,确保 AI 知道自己在“哪里”工作。
- 内存与缓存优化:利用
__SYSTEM_PROMPT_DYNAMIC_BOUNDARY__标记缓存边界,平衡响应速度与上下文深度。
这种“上下文工程”证明了:AI 的能力上限不仅取决于模型本身,更取决于我们为其提供的背景信息质量。
三、 实战指南:10倍速开发的提示词技巧
很多开发者抱怨 AI 生成的代码不可用,往往是因为提供了“空洞”的指令。在 2026 年,掌握以下五大类提示词模板是每个开发者的必备技能。
1. 结构化调试(Structured Debugging)
错误做法:“帮我修复这个错误 [报错截图]” 正确做法:提供预期行为、实际行为、完整堆栈跟踪、环境参数(语言/框架版本)以及已尝试过的解决方案。
2. API 与组件生成
在请求生成代码时,必须指定:
- 技术栈:(例如:Next.js 16 / Tailwind CSS)
- 约束条件:(如:必须包含响应式设计、可访问性支持、错误处理逻辑)
- 输入/输出规范:明确数据结构。
3. 高级代码审查(PR Review)
不要只让 AI 找 Bug,要让它扮演“资深架构师”:
"请作为高级工程师审查此代码。重点检查安全漏洞(P0)、性能瓶颈、竞态条件以及缺失的边界处理。"
4. 学习与迁移
面对老旧代码库或新技术,使用“代码行走(Code Walkthrough)”提示词,让 AI 解析项目架构、核心模式以及修改某个功能的最优切入点。

四、 总结:人机协作的新阶段
2026 年的软件开发不再是孤军奋战。优秀的开发者将转型为“AI 编排者”。
- 对于 QA 团队:从编写琐碎的脚本转向定义业务逻辑,利用 AI 原生平台如 Virtuoso 实现覆盖率的指数级飞跃。
- 对于开发团队:通过精细化的上下文工程和提示词库,将 50% 的调试时间和 30% 的模版代码编写时间转化为创造性的架构思考。
AI 不会取代程序员,但懂得如何高效利用 AI 和精准提示词的程序员,必将取代那些拒绝改变的人。

本文内容综合自 Virtuoso QA, dbreunig.com 及 DEV Community 相关技术前瞻报告。
